#245c95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#245c95 is composed of 14.1% red, 36.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.8% cyan, 38.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 210.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#245c95 color hex could be obtained by blending #48b8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#245c95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#245c95 has RGB values of R:36, G:92,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2382997.

Shades and Tints of #245c95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#245c95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565c63 is the less saturated color, while #005cb9 is the most saturated one.
